In the past 4 months or so Russia has taken more territory than in the whole 18 months before.

Does this mean Russia gets better and stronger? I dont know, though they certainly adapt and learn. Slowly, but they do that since year one.

But what it really means imo is that Ukrainian defence is crumbling. The war of attrition takes its toll. Russia still can replace this toll, Ukraine can't, and so its defences degrade.

Western leaders have made it quite clear they do not want to support Ukraine decisively, but want to press it into a position where it must accept territorial losses in a "peace" with Russia. I give brown stuff for what they say on press conferences, all the slogans and phrases: hollow and empty lies.

And dont be so fast to take the Northkorean troops as a sign that Putin struggles to find men. It is comfortabel for him to let these unknown foreigners die for his cause instead of Russians, the Northkoreans he must care even less for than for some ethnic minority boys from villages in rural places no citizen in Moscow or St. Peterburg has ever heard off. And he must not call general mobilization. Which he still can, desite what clever "economists" try to make us believe, regarding workforce and such. With the Northkorean troops present, Putin picks an option of choice, not so much an option of desperate need. And if the need arises, he will mobilize. But obviously so far he does not need to mobilize.


Could also be that due to the small ammount of troops, the benefit of the North korean expedition is more in favour of Kim, that it may even be a price Putin had to accept in order to get ammunition and missiles which he needs much more urgently than just a few thousands troops worth two weeks of death toll. Those troops that survive, will return to North Korea, and with them North Korea gets officers with combat experience and veteran status that then will serve as trainers. And that is something North Korea desperately needs, it has no combat experience in its army. Maybe the whole thing is more about doing Kim a favour, not Putin.

And all the time Ukraine gets obliterated more and more, every day, piece by piece, village by village, town by town, city by city, life by life, plant by plant, factory by factory, hospital by hospital, appartement building by appartment building. Not Russia - Ukraine is what gets destroyed. I fail to see the winning trend in this. Thank God that the Russians so far have not chosen to "escalate". North Koreans already switching sides


Quote:
A group of former North Korean soldiers is seeking to join Ukraine to assist and prepare Ukrainian forces against their own compatriots, who have recently bolstered Russian army ranks.

According to the South China Morning Post, each of these defectors has between seven and ten years of military experience.

The defectors plan to leverage their knowledge of North Korean military tactics to disrupt and lower the morale of the opposing troops by exploiting their psychological vulnerabilities.

Currently, these former North Korean soldiers reside in South Korea, and the timing of their deployment to Ukraine remains unknown.

This news comes as the Pentagon reported that 10,000 North Korean soldiers are now training in Russia before being sent to the front lines.

NATO has also confirmed the presence of North Korean troops in Russia’s Kursk region, where Ukrainian forces continue to hold their positions following a breakthrough in this border area.

Russians refuse to advance in Zaporizhzhia region - ATESH

Quote:
Certain Russian units are increasingly refusing to advance in the Zaporizhzhia region, with such instances becoming more frequent, according to the Telegram channel of the partisan movement ATESH.

According to agents from the partisan movement ATESH, certain squads from the 1440th Motorized Rifle Regiment are refusing to advance in the Zaporizhzhia region. Those who refused have been detained by military police.

"Everyone understands that assaulting the Ukrainian defenses is a one-way street. Such cases are becoming more frequent," the message states.

The ATESH movement noted that, in light of the situation, the Russian command is planning to deploy new units to the specified direction and replace the formations that have retreated with conscripts.

"This is happening against the backdrop of assurances from military-political leadership that conscript soldiers would not participate in the special military operation (SMO)," the partisans report.

Situation in the Zaporizhzhia region

Recently, several Western media outlets reported that Russian forces allegedly planned a major offensive aimed at capturing Zaporizhzhia. The Russian forces have intensified their strikes on the city using guided aerial bombs.

Meanwhile, the DeepState service noted that Russian forces have taken control of the village of Levadne, located near the border of Zaporizhzhia and Donetsk regions. The Ukrainian Armed Forces confirmed the enemy's success in that area.

NATO donates 65 ambulances to Armed Forces of Ukraine.

Quote:
In response to a request for urgent needs, NATO provided 65 ambulances to the Ukrainian Armed Forces.

This was reported by the Alliance's representative office in Ukraine, Censor.NET reports.

The vehicles were donated as part of NATO's Comprehensive Assistance Package for Ukraine.

The updated CAP was adopted at the Madrid Summit in 2022. At the Vilnius Summit in July 2023, Allies agreed to transform the CAP into a multi-year programme of NATO support to Ukraine, in line with short-, medium- and long-term needs.

At the 2024 Washington Summit, Allies announced a commitment to long-term security assistance to Ukraine and plan to provide €40 billion in funding over the next year. Source: https://censor.net/en/p3517420
